1. Understanding Flexible Scheduling

Flexible scheduling is simple, instead of setting up a rigid time, you create a modified schedule based on your peak energy level. And that is why it will work for everyone. For a morning bird, scheduling the early morning for tackling the most challenging task is the way to go. On the other hand, tackling the same level of task for a night owl would be better in the afternoon. The result is your energy and time can be used effectively to boost your productivity. 3. Core Strategies for Flexible Scheduling

  • Task-based scheduling: Let me tell you the secret of this method. It is task-based scheduling: prioritizing tasks over fixed time slots. In this method your main focus is the tasks themselves which you need to tackle and adjust the right time to execute them. You might want to compare it with the traditional rigid schedule where the main focus is filling the time slots—whether or not you finish the tasks.
  • Time blocking for productivity: Next strategy is grouping tasks based on your focus levels by assigning high-effort tasks to high focus period and low-effort tasks to low energy period.
  • Results-oriented work: The age of hours-worked-oriented work is long gone. It’s the time to focus on the results themselves, because that is our ultimate goal: to get things done.
  • Work-life integration: Work and life separation is also long gone. Integrating your work to your life, not the other way around, is the new style. For example, you can plan your next vacation or take a family time during a coffee break and regain your focus for the next task.

4. Practical Methods for Managing a Flexible Schedule

Consider this as your free zone, let your creativity shines, whether jotting down your schedule on your journal, or using any apps available in your smartphone, choices are yours. I think it’s a good idea to consider theme days where you assign specific day for a task. For example you could dedicate Monday to accomplish the most challenging tasks of the week, Tuesday for second most demanding ones and so on.
